On Wednesday 3 September, a mobile phone was found during a routine search of the House of Commons chamber by Met officers. Inquiries have led officers to believe that the phone was purposely placed in a location with the aim of causing disruption to business in the house. An investigation has been launched and inquiries are ongoing. We have updated the speaker and clerk of the house.
